Output 3121e0df8d9605a23bc2eca7f2862c5b1444709b2bf346b20bdd0f3bb541dd26:0

value
34384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 064d46f93168a9b2be8ff648b18b8d19d43f9e4b OP_EQUAL
address
32GLZ1cvFWCkrAfv7RtXpcS8hJ9oN5JGH8
transaction
3121e0df8d9605a23bc2eca7f2862c5b1444709b2bf346b20bdd0f3bb541dd26
confirmations
221767
spent
true